Zosert 100 MG Description

Zosert 100mg Tablet is a prescription medication that is used for treating various mental conditions like Major depressive disorders, obsessive-compulsive disorders (OCD), panic disorders (sudden or

unexpected attacks of extreme fear and worry) and other mental illnesses. It is an antidepressant class of medicine. Depression is a mental condition that causes persistent feelings of sadness, mood and behaviour changes, anger, loneliness etc. In ob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), patients experience repeated unwanted thoughts or sensations (obsessions) or the urge to do something over and over again (compulsions). Zosert 100mg Tablet contains sertraline as its active ingredient. Sertraline increases the amount of certain chemical messenger(serotonin) in the brain. This medicine relaxes the abnormally excitable nerves in the brain and improves the patient’s mood and behaviour. Do not change the Zosert 100mg Tablet dosage or stop using it abruptly without consulting your doctor. It may lead to unwanted withdrawal symptoms, such as restlessness, palpitations, sleep disturbances, anxiety, etc.

Uses of Zosert 100 MG

  • According to CDSCO & USFDA, the Zosert 100mg Tablet is used in:
  • Treatment of Major depressive disorder.
  • Treatment of Ob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D).
  • Treatment of Panic disorder.
  • Treatment of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D).
  • Treatment of Social anxiety disorder (SAD).
  • Treatment of Premenstrual dysphoric disorder (PMDD).
contraindications

Contraindications of Zosert 100 MG

  • If you are allergic to any component of the Zosert Tablet.
  • If you are already taking other antidepressant medicine.
  • If you are pregnant.
  • If you are a breastfeeding mother.
  • If you have kidney-related conditions.
  • If you have liver-related diseases.

Precautions and Warnings of Zosert 100 MG

pregnancy

Pregnancy

Q:
Can I take Zosert Tablet during pregnancy?
A:
Zosert Tablet can be unsafe for pregnant women. Some research studies have shown adverse effects of the medicines on the developing baby. Pregnant women should take the tablet only if recommended by a physician or psychiatrist. The doctor will weigh the benefits and potential risks before prescribing the medicine.
breastfeeding

Breast Feeding

Q:
Can I take Zosert Tablet while breastfeeding?
A:
Breastfeeding mothers should consult a doctor before taking Zosert Tablet. Some research studies have shown detectable amounts of this medicine in breastmilk, which may harm the babies. So, it is essential to proceed with caution and only use it if the benefits outweigh the risk.
driving

Driving

Q:
Can I drive if I have taken Zosert Tablet?
A:
Zosert Tablet may cause side effects that could affect your driving ability. The tablet may decrease alertness, affect your vision, and cause dizziness and lightheadedness. Avoid driving if you are experiencing the side effects mentioned above after taking this medicine.
alcohol

Alcohol

Q:
Can I consume alcohol with the Zosert Tablet?
A:
No, do not consume alcohol with Zosert Tablet. It increases the severity of side effects like drowsiness, dizziness, blurred vision, lethargy, liver injury, etc. It also worsens the symptoms for which you are using this medicine.
otherGeneralWarnings

Other General Warnings

Talk to your doctor if
  • You have any allergic reactions after taking Zosert Tablet.
  • You have any suicidal or self-harming thoughts.
  • You have angle-closure glaucoma, an eye disorder. This medicine can increase fluid pressure in the eye.
  • You have a history of kidney or liver disease; this medicine may need a dose adjustment.
  • You have a seizure (fits). This medicine may need a dose adjustment.
  • You have a bleeding disorder. This medicine may need a dose adjustment.
  • You are using any medications that cause sedation.
  • You are using any herbal medicines or other health supplements, as they can interfere with this medicine.
  • You have a history of alcohol or medicine addictions.
  • You experience worsening of your symptoms or suicidal behaviour.

Directions for Use of Zosert 100 MG

  • Take Zosert Tablet exactly as prescribed by the doctor.
  • Take it at the same time regularly.
  • Take the medicine as a whole with a full glass of water. Do not break the tablet or chew this medicine.
  • You can take the Zosert Tablet before or after consuming food or as prescribed by your doctor.
  • Do not exceed the recommended dosage as it can lead to overdose.
  • Do not take Zosert Tablet with other medications without informing your doctor.
  • Do not stop using it abruptly, as it may lead to withdrawal symptoms.
interactions

Interactions of Zosert 100 MG

Interactions with other medicines

  • Antipsychotics - Increase the risk of QTc prolongation (heart muscles taking more time than normal to recharge) and ventricular arrhythmias (abnormal heart rhythms).
  • Antiplatelet agents (aspirin, heparin, warfarin)- Increases the risk of bleeding.
  • Antidepressants- May cause serotonin syndrome, which is potentially life-threatening.
  • Anti-seizure medicines- Sertraline may increase phenytoin concentrations.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

^

Q: How long do I need to take Zosert Tablet?

A: You should continue taking the Zosert Tablet as long as your doctor recommends it. Do not stop taking it suddenly without informing your doctor, as it can cause withdrawal symptoms. The medicine doses need to be slowly tapered to prevent undesirable side effects.

Q: May Zosert Tablet cause weight gain/loss?

A: Zosert Tablet may lead to weight gain since patients cannot control their appetite. Although, this medicine usage may also result in weight reduction. However, this is uncommon. Loss of hunger might be the cause of weight loss. If you feel worried about your weight, then consult your doctor.

Q: Can I stop taking Zosert Tablet after I feel improvement in my symptoms?

A: No. Do not discontinue taking Zosert Tablet without consulting your doctor, as it may lead to withdrawal symptoms like nausea, sleeplessness, restlessness, and anxiety. Talk to your doctor before stopping the medicine as doses need to be slowly tapered off to prevent undesirable side effects.
